高分求助:请高手指点学好VC的过程! 我学了几天VC,基本都是需要什么学什么,结果现在还是什么都不会。感觉主要是学得很不系统!现在很想系统地学好VC,请高手指点一下学好VC的过程!怎样才能由浅入深地学好VC?都看哪些书?请详细列出所需要得书,最好能给出下载链接! 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 基本语法面向对象的体系多写点代码多看看vc和win方面的书籍 tyjoe(天乐) ,我就是最近,做一点东西,学一点VC。感到还是什么都不会,才想系统学一下VC的!刚才看到一篇文章,作者介绍由浅入深学习MFC的顺序是:《C++编程思想》->《VC技术内幕》->《深入浅出MFC》,还有很多人说要看一下《windows编程》,这本书应该在什么阶段看啊? 帖子沉得太快了,自己up!zyoujie() ,给几个可以下载源码的网站!最好是免费的! www.vckbase.comwww.vccode.comwww.vchelp.com 学几天当然少了点,系统的了解一下都不够!当然看<<windows编程>>有助于提高你理解mfc的内部机制! 关键是你想做什么开发?先是学语言,C(C++)。这是都要学的,下面最好学些SDK。不一定要做出什么,就是看看书也好,知道的大概。MFC根据实际情况吧。有了SDK,学MFC就是时间要花些。开发网络可以学WINSOCK,开发数据库,可以学OLEDB,(MFC内也有网络,数据库相关的东西,比如MFC中有ODBC类)打好基础,其它东西需要的就学。不过要有长期学习的准备。不可能在短时间学会。 nichotilikai(尼古丁大圣) ,多谢指点,麻烦指点一下什么是SDK啊?我很弱的,要虚心的问! 我也说不好,不过把我看的书写一下吧:最早我是看《21天学通Visual C++》,这本书比较差劲,看得我云山雾罩的(主要是里面用mfc加上sdk讲,不懂sdk实在很困难)。后来看《Visual C++技术内幕》,从第二版一直到第四版,这好像是每一个学VC的人都看的。作为一本入门书,还是不错的,不过好像第五版不太好,我没仔细看过。然后就是read sample,coding,再coding。在这个过程中,有很多参考书,不过现在我已经不看了,有msdn就够了。这些包括《Win32程序员指南》(好像已经没的卖了),《mfc类库指南》等等。当有了一定基础、经验后,我就开始看《Windows程序设计》,这是一本进阶书,也是一本经典书,看他的目的不是为了code,而是为了进一步了解Windows原理。同时看了看《深入浅出mfc》。在这之后就是看杂七杂八的各方面的专题技术了。如《com技术内幕》,《com原理与应用》等等。最近又开始补习C++,看了一些经典的C++书(这个有很多介绍,不写了)。其实我觉得VC是一个很杂的东西,不可能有书完全介绍,所以当你懂了基本原理后,就根据你的需要看各个专题的相关数目了。主要还是一个实践经验的问题。 《C++编程思想》->《windows编程》->《VC技术内幕》->《深入浅出MFC》,还是《C++编程思想》->《VC技术内幕》->《windows编程》->《深入浅出MFC》?或者是别的顺序? 把C++学好之后,抱着《vc技术内幕》做一遍就熟悉了,想精通还早呢! jack_wq(【完美主义者】) ,什么程度才算是“把C++学好之后”啊?关于c++有什么经典的书吗? sdk(software devlopment kit) C++编程思想》->《VC技术内幕》->《windows编程》->《深入浅出MFC》?或者是别的顺序?楼主把这些书好好看看把 我刚入门.不过以我的经验来说.先要学好C++,再要了解sdk,最后是mfc运行机制,再写一点代码.对于深入浅出这本书.我看了两遍了都没理解.VC技术内幕是不是有点大而全呀?我都没敢看. 1.Windows程序设计第五版(上册中关于文字的部分可以跳着看,下册的DLL可提前看) 这本书可以让你清楚什么叫做windows程序开发2.VC技术内幕 + 深入浅出MFC 这两本书可以让你清楚什么叫做MFC 3.深度探索C++对像模型 + The C++ programming language 这两本书可以让你清楚什么叫做C++ (进阶使用)4.windows核心编程 这本书可以让你清楚什么叫做windows操作系统 (进阶使用) 5.inside com + essential com 这两本书可以让你清楚什么叫做组件开发6.ATL开发指南 + inside ATL 这两本书可以让你的组件开发进入一个全新的境界 补充:《Windows核心编程》,这是一本非常好的书。懂点C就可以。 感谢大家!尤其是nlstone(天外流星),感谢高见! nichotilikai(尼古丁大圣),高见!! vc真正要学的,其实不是VC本身,而是windows的体系结构等从windows程序设计看起,同时还有vc技术内幕一起看,假如你的c/c++还算可以的话对的,个人感觉对于GUI不要搞的太深,毕竟GDI+出来了,而且在现在的环境中,因为工程进度的关系,使用vc开发界面的可能性不大,但是一定要理解原理 MFC里如何只让父窗体最小化而子窗体不随父窗体最小化? 表单提交登陆失败 关于splitterwnd滚动条问题 如何让程序到设定时间后自动执行相关处理函数? *****初始化字体对话框出现奇怪的问题?***** 原来的机器上有装了Oracle,但是没有装ODBC。怎么能够不重装Oracle而把Odbc驱动程序装上去? help!!1 初学者的疑惑 关于控件数组 请教各位高手,如何取得另一进程加载的DLL在内存中的地址? CCommand <CAccessor<>>结合模板成员函数的问题 如何比较在两种算法的快慢!!!!! 自己编写.h和.cpp文件时发生错误!!
感到还是什么都不会,才想系统学一下VC的!
刚才看到一篇文章,作者介绍由浅入深学习MFC的顺序是:
《C++编程思想》->《VC技术内幕》->《深入浅出MFC》,
还有很多人说要看一下《windows编程》,这本书应该在什么阶段看啊?
自己up!
zyoujie() ,给几个可以下载源码的网站!
最好是免费的!
www.vccode.com
www.vchelp.com
当然看<<windows编程>>有助于提高你理解mfc的内部机制!
先是学语言,C(C++)。这是都要学的,下面最好学些SDK。不一定要做出什么,就是看看书也好,知道的大概。MFC根据实际情况吧。有了SDK,学MFC就是时间要花些。
开发网络可以学WINSOCK,开发数据库,可以学OLEDB,(MFC内也有网络,数据库相关的东西,比如MFC中有ODBC类)
打好基础,其它东西需要的就学。不过要有长期学习的准备。不可能在短时间学会。
麻烦指点一下什么是SDK啊?
我很弱的,要虚心的问!
是里面用mfc加上sdk讲,不懂sdk实在很困难)。后来看《Visual C++技术内幕》,从第二版一直到第四版,这好像是每一个学VC的人
都看的。作为一本入门书,还是不错的,不过好像第五版不太好,我没仔细看过。然后就是read sample,coding,再coding。在这个过程中,有很多参考书,不过现在
我已经不看了,有msdn就够了。这些包括《Win32程序员指南》(好像已经没的卖
了),《mfc类库指南》等等。当有了一定基础、经验后,我就开始看《Windows程序设计》,这是一本进阶书,
也是一本经典书,看他的目的不是为了code,而是为了进一步了解Windows原理。同时看了看《深入浅出mfc》。在这之后就是看杂七杂八的各方面的专题技术了。如《com技术内幕》,《com原理
与应用》等等。最近又开始补习C++,看了一些经典的C++书(这个有很多介绍,不写了)。其实我觉得VC是一个很杂的东西,不可能有书完全介绍,所以当你懂了基本原理后,
就根据你的需要看各个专题的相关数目了。主要还是一个实践经验的问题。
还是
《C++编程思想》->《VC技术内幕》->《windows编程》->《深入浅出MFC》?
或者是别的顺序?
关于c++有什么经典的书吗?
或者是别的顺序?
楼主把这些书好好看看把
这本书可以让你清楚什么叫做windows程序开发
2.VC技术内幕 + 深入浅出MFC
这两本书可以让你清楚什么叫做MFC
这两本书可以让你清楚什么叫做C++ (进阶使用)
4.windows核心编程
这本书可以让你清楚什么叫做windows操作系统 (进阶使用)
这两本书可以让你清楚什么叫做组件开发
6.ATL开发指南 + inside ATL
这两本书可以让你的组件开发进入一个全新的境界
尤其是nlstone(天外流星),感谢高见!
从windows程序设计看起,同时还有vc技术内幕
一起看,假如你的c/c++还算可以的话
对的,个人感觉对于GUI不要搞的太深,毕竟GDI+出来了,而且在现在的环境中,因为工程进度的关系,使用vc开发界面的可能性不大,但是一定要理解原理